腹腔镜辅助手术治疗经腹股沟内环延伸至腹膜后腔的精索脂肪肉瘤。

Laparoscopic-assisted surgery for liposarcoma of the spermatic cord extending to the retroperitoneal cavity through the internal inguinal ring.

Abstract

INTRODUCTION

Liposarcoma of the spermatic cord is a rare disease, reportedly treated with radical high orchiectomy. However, laparoscopic-assisted surgery for spermatic cord liposarcoma extending to the retroperitoneal cavity through the internal inguinal ring has not yet been reported.

CASE PRESENTATION

A 78-year-old man had a spermatic cord tumor that extended to the retroperitoneal cavity through the internal inguinal ring and invaded the abdominal wall muscles. We performed laparoscopic-assisted surgery and successfully separated the tumor from the contiguous organs and vessels. The tumor was resected en bloc with abdominal wall muscles, and a muscular defect was repaired with a left tensor fascia lata muscle flap. Pathological analysis revealed a well-differentiated liposarcoma with negative surgical margins. There was no recurrence at 1 year post-surgery.

CONCLUSION

Laparoscopic-assisted surgery is a feasible and minimally invasive procedure for treating liposarcoma of the spermatic cord extending to the retroperitoneal cavity through the internal inguinal ring.

摘要

引言

精索脂肪肉瘤是一种罕见疾病,据报道采用根治性高位睾丸切除术治疗。然而,尚未有通过内环延伸至腹膜后腔的精索脂肪肉瘤的腹腔镜辅助手术的相关报道。

病例介绍

一名78岁男性患有精索肿瘤,该肿瘤通过内环延伸至腹膜后腔并侵犯腹壁肌肉。我们实施了腹腔镜辅助手术,成功地将肿瘤与相邻器官和血管分离。肿瘤与腹壁肌肉整块切除,并用左阔筋膜张肌肌瓣修复肌肉缺损。病理分析显示为高分化脂肪肉瘤,手术切缘阴性。术后1年无复发。

结论

腹腔镜辅助手术是治疗通过内环延伸至腹膜后腔的精索脂肪肉瘤的一种可行且微创的手术方法。
